-/*
- * $Id: rpc.c,v 1.1 1993/12/10 18:59:29 dglo Exp gibbs $
- * $Source: /usr/src/eBones/rkinitd/RCS/rpc.c,v $
- * $Author: dglo $
- *
- * This file contains the network parts of the rkinit server.
- */
-
-#if !defined(lint) && !defined(SABER) && !defined(LOCORE) && defined(RCS_HDRS)
-static char *rcsid = "$Id: rpc.c,v 1.1 1993/12/10 18:59:29 dglo Exp gibbs $";
-#endif /* lint || SABER || LOCORE || RCS_HDRS */
-
-#include <stdio.h>
-#include <sys/types.h>
-#include <netinet/in.h>
-#include <sys/time.h>
-#include <sys/socket.h>
-#include <syslog.h>
-#include <signal.h>
-#include <errno.h>
-#include <string.h>
-
-#include <rkinit.h>
-#include <rkinit_err.h>
-#include <rkinit_private.h>
-
-#include "rkinitd.h"
-
-#define RKINITD_TIMEOUT 60
-
-extern int errno;
-
-static int in; /* sockets */
-static int out;
-
-static char errbuf[BUFSIZ];
-
-void error();
-
-#ifdef __STDC__
-static void timeout(int signal)
-#else
-static void timeout(signal)
- int signal;
-#endif /* __STDC__ */
-{
- syslog(LOG_WARNING, "rkinitd timed out.\n");
- exit(1);
-
- return;
-}
-
-/*
- * This function does all the network setup for rkinitd.
- * It returns true if we were started from inetd, or false if
- * we were started from the commandline.
- * It causes the program to exit if there is an error.
- */
-#ifdef __STDC__
-int setup_rpc(int notimeout)
-#else
-int setup_rpc(notimeout)
- int notimeout; /* True if we should not timeout */
-#endif /* __STDC__ */
-{
- struct itimerval timer; /* Time structure for timeout */
-
- /* For now, support only inetd. */
- in = 0;
- out = 1;
-
- if (! notimeout) {
- SBCLEAR(timer);
-
- /* Set up an itimer structure to send an alarm signal after timeout
- seconds. */
- timer.it_interval.tv_sec = RKINITD_TIMEOUT;
- timer.it_interval.tv_usec = 0;
- timer.it_value = timer.it_interval;
-
- /* Start the timer. */
- if (setitimer (ITIMER_REAL, &timer, (struct itimerval *)0) < 0) {
- sprintf(errbuf, "setitimer: %s", sys_errlist[errno]);
- rkinit_errmsg(errbuf);
- error();
- exit(1);
- }
-
- signal(SIGALRM, timeout);
- }
-
- return(TRUE);
-}
